资讯

精准传达 • 有效沟通

从品牌网站建设到网络营销策划,从策略到执行的一站式服务

vb.net取倍数 vb算数

VB.NET编写最小公倍数的代码是什么?

Dim m, n, r As Integer

创新互联建站主营涪陵网站建设的网络公司,主营网站建设方案,成都App定制开发,涪陵h5微信小程序搭建,涪陵网站营销推广欢迎涪陵等地区企业咨询

Dim gbs As Integer

Dim h As Integer

Dim k As Integer

Dim p As Integer

m = CInt(Me.TextBox1.Text)

n = CInt(Me.TextBox2.Text)

If m n Then

h = m

m = n

n = h

End If

k = m

p = n

r = m Mod n

Do While (r 0)

m = n

n = r

r = m Mod n

Loop

gbs = (p * k) / n

Me.TextBox4.Text = CStr(gbs)

Me.TextBox3.Text = CStr(n)

vb编程中找出100之内的3的倍数,显示时每行不超过6个?

只要让循环控制变量从3起步,每次的步长为3,每次输出一个数,当数满六个的时候就换行。

如何用vb做100以内2,3,5的倍数

窗体中创建三个check按钮,分别选中表示2的,3的,5的倍数

一个combo控件用于显示结果

Public m As Integer, n As Integer, k As Integer

Private Sub Check1_Click()

m = Check1.Value

n = Check2.Value

k = Check3.Value

Combo1.Clear

Call js(m, n, k)

End Sub

Private Sub Check2_Click()

m = Check1.Value

n = Check2.Value

k = Check3.Value

Combo1.Clear

Call js(m, n, k)

End Sub

Private Sub Check3_Click()

m = Check1.Value

n = Check2.Value

k = Check3.Value

Combo1.Clear

Call js(m, n, k)

End Sub

Sub js(mm As Integer, nn As Integer, kk As Integer)

Dim i As Integer

If mm = 1 Then

If nn + kk = 0 Then

Combo1.Text = "2的倍数"

For i = 1 To 100

If i Mod 2 = 0 Then Combo1.AddItem Str(i)

Next

ElseIf nn = 1 And kk = 0 Then

Combo1.Text = "2和3共同的倍数"

For i = 1 To 100

If i Mod 2 = 0 And i Mod 3 = 0 Then Combo1.AddItem Str(i)

Next

ElseIf nn = 0 And kk = 1 Then

Combo1.Text = "2和5共同的倍数"

For i = 1 To 100

If i Mod 2 = 0 Or i Mod 5 = 0 Then Combo1.AddItem Str(i)

Next

ElseIf nn = 1 And kk = 1 Then

Combo1.Text = "2,3,5的倍数"

For i = 1 To 100

If i Mod 2 = 0 And i Mod 3 = 0 And i Mod 5 = 0 Then Combo1.AddItem Str(i)

Next

End If

Else

If nn = 1 And kk = 0 Then

Combo1.Text = "3的倍数"

For i = 1 To 100

If i Mod 3 = 0 Then Combo1.AddItem Str(i)

Next

ElseIf nn = 0 And kk = 1 Then

Combo1.Text = "5的倍数"

For i = 1 To 100

If i Mod 5 = 0 Then Combo1.AddItem Str(i)

Next

ElseIf nn = 1 And kk = 1 Then

Combo1.Text = "3和5共同的倍数"

For i = 1 To 100

If i Mod 3 = 0 And i Mod 5 = 0 Then Combo1.AddItem Str(i)

Next

End If

End If

End Sub


标题名称:vb.net取倍数 vb算数
URL网址:http://cdkjz.cn/article/dojsged.html
多年建站经验

多一份参考,总有益处

联系快上网,免费获得专属《策划方案》及报价

咨询相关问题或预约面谈,可以通过以下方式与我们联系

业务热线:400-028-6601 / 大客户专线   成都:13518219792   座机:028-86922220